# Build Provenance — GiftNote Mailer

Quick refresher for reviewers: every GiftNote donation-receipt mailer build is produced by the Kestrelworks pipeline, which signs the artifact and records its source commit. Don't approve a deploy unless the provenance record matches the PR you reviewed — we've been burned by a stale artifact before. Each record is keyed by a short token, and the current one appears below.

session token of kahag-bawip = htk6_729d08

Subject: Autocomplete cut-over complete — Larkspindle index

Hi all,

We finished migrating the Larkspindle autocomplete index off the legacy Mossgate cluster last night. The old index had grown past its shard budget, which explains the slow prefix queries many of you saw flagged in support tickets. The new cluster uses edge-ngram analyzers and a tighter refresh interval, and p95 latency dropped from 900ms to roughly 40ms. New team members: please verify your local clients point at the new environment using these settings.

deployment values, yadup-bawif:
[druir]
team = kelmir
access_code = ac_d19412
owner = oliok.ulaius
host = druir.crelvoio.test
port = 9200
peer = soreth.paliqsys.test
salt = cfbb0eb8
pin = 6748

Meeting notes — Crashline pipeline sync. The Bramblewick app's crash reports stopped flowing into the triage queue after Tuesday's symbolication service upgrade. Retries are piling up in the dead-letter bucket; nothing is lost, but alerting is blind until backfill completes. We agreed to roll back the symbolicator to v2.4 tonight and replay the bucket in batches of 500. The rollback and replay will be coordinated by the following engineer.

approver of hahaf-hahaf = Druion Druius Kasax Eliox

Hi team,

Before I hand off the 3.2 release, please note the humidity sensor drift reported on Verdana controllers in the Elmbrook trial site. Drift exceeds 4% after roughly ten days of continuous operation; firmware 3.2.1 adds an automatic recalibration cycle every 72 hours. Support should advise growers to install 3.2.1 and trigger a manual recalibration once. The hotfix bundle must be verified before distribution, so I'm including the signing key used for the 3.2.1 packages below.

release key, fahof-yagap: bky3_m5d